Things to do in Mineral Bluff?
Living in Mineral Bluff, GA is an idyllic experience like no other. The town is situated between the Blue Ridge Mountains and the Chattahoochee National Forest, and offers breathtaking natural beauty throughout the year. Residents enjoy a variety of outdoor activities such as fishing, hunting, hiking, camping, swimming, boating, and more. The town also features a variety of shops and restaurants that cater to all tastes. All in all Mineral Bluff is an excellent place to live with plenty to do for everyone!
